To be fair, Libs fall into the same trap when it's unseasonably warm in their area for a stretch. Warm weather events taken individually don't prove global warming anymore than a single cold stretch does. And in fact global warming could mean some areas of the planet get much cooler. Western Europe for instance could see much more severe Winters in the future because global warming has shut down the great conveyor belt of warm water from the gulf isn't forced to the surface by cold water from the Arctic off the coast of Western Europe.

Weather is something you can see, climate is an abstraction based on statistics, so it requires more high level thinking. my

I usually tey to explain it this way. Weather is what is happening right niw. Climate is how you know June is a hotter month than January.

I find it's easier to differentiate between what they buy with what they wear each day. In Michigan, we buy both sandals AND winter coats. That's climate. We decide what to wear each day based on the weather. This begs the question: would you be concerned if you still lived here and didn't have to own a winter coat? Why? Let the discussion begin...
